ENGINEERING REPORT:
INTRODUCTION:
Engineering America Co. has been retained by the applicants, Todd & Linda Bishop, to
provide land planning and site/civil engineering services in connection with the
subdivision application for 223 Maple Ave. in the City of Saratoga Springs, Tax Map #
166.29-1-63.
Subdivision approval will be required from the Planning Board which includes all
requirements listed on the City of Saratoga’s Preliminary/Final Subdivision Approval
Required Submittal Checklist. This report is intended to fulfill items 4 & 6 of the
Required Items part of the Preliminary / Final Subdivision approval checklist.
DESCRIPTION OF INTENDED SITE DEVELOPMENT & USE:
The site, 223 Maple Ave. is located at the East corner of the intersection of Green St. and
Maple Ave. in Saratoga Springs New York. The 18,813 sq.ft. lot has an existing single
family residential building with attached garage and in-law suite. The existing building
is accessed by driveway from Green St. The lot area is nearly level in the area of the
existing house, with a slope up to the West and a slope down towards Maple Ave. The
property is mostly grassy along the South and North East with a few medium and large
size trees.

The proposed subdivision of this parcel would result in dividing the single lot into two
lots. The existing residence would be located on a 12,400 sq.ft lot (designated as Lot 1
on the map). The existing driveway access off of Green St. would remain unchanged.
The existing electrical utility connection across Maple Ave. is proposed to remain
unchanged.
The new lot to be created to the North East of the existing house, would be subdivided from
the main parcel and marketed for sale as a residential building lot. The new Lot 2 is
proposed to be 6,413 sq.ft. in area. A zoning variance was granted for the 187 sq.ft. smaller
lot, including the 50’ lot width (instead of 60’ width required). Proposed development on
the new lot includes a single family residence in compliance with the City Zoning.
Compliance with the requirements of Table 3 of the City of Saratoga Springs Zoning
Ordinance is as shown on the subdivision plat, S1 & S2.
WATER REPORT :
Currently, there are 4 bedrooms within the existing single family dwelling on the property.
Using a standard demand of 110 gallons per capita day (gpcd) the existing property can
be estimated to have an annual water consumption usage of 160,600 gallons. Assuming
the new lot will accommodate a single family residence with 4 total bedrooms the annual
water consumption would increase by 160,600 gallons to 321,200 gallons (increase of
440 gallons per day).
There is a water main located in Maple Ave. The existing residence appears to be
currently connected to this main with services to remain unchanged.
A new 3/4” or 1” water service connection will be required for the proposed new
residence on the proposed new lot.
SANITARY REPORT :
There are 4 bedrooms within the existing single family residence. Using a standard
sanitary sewer of 110 gallons per capita day (gpcd) the existing property can be
estimated to have an annual sanitary load of 160,600 gallons. Assuming the new lot
will accommodate a single-family dwelling containing 4 bedrooms the annual sanitary
load for the two lots will increase by 160,600 gallons to 321,200 gallons.
There is a 10” sanitary sewer main located in Maple Ave. The existing residence
appears to be currently connected to this main with services to remain unchanged.
The proposed new single dwelling unit building would be expected to use a 4” to 6”
diameter PVC service line connecting to this main. The additional load from the
construction of the new residence is not expected to tax the capacity of the
municipal system.

STORMWATER & BASIC SWPPP / EROSION CONTROL
SOIL CONDITIONS:
The project site (in location of the proposed new lot & current residence) is slightly
pitched towards Maple Ave. Soils on this site are, GaB, Galway Loam in hydrologic
group B. According to Saratoga County Soil surveys, the depth to any restrictive
feature in this soil type is typically 30”. The soil is classified as moderately deep, well
to moderately drained, with moderate permeability, slow surface runoff and slight
erosion hazard.
SEDIMENT & EROSION CONTROL:
A sediment and erosion control plan has been developed in order to specify minimum
controls and measures to reduce sediment runoff during construction.
- Construction Entrance: One construction entrance has been specified to
accommodate the new driveway to the proposed new residence along Maple Ave.
- Topsoil: A potential topsoil storage area for foundation backfill and topsoil will
be identified (possibly located at the North East or North West corner of the new lot)
and will be surrounded by silt fencing. In general, excavated soil for foundations
that will not be retained for backfill and topsoil grading will be required to be
removed from the site.
- Concrete Wash: Concrete trucks are not allowed to wash on the premises due to
the limited lot size.
- Sediment Control: Less than 0.18 acres are anticipated to be disturbed during
construction. Silt fencing has been specified around the perimeter of the new lot
project area to reduce off site erosion migration.

Saratoga Springs Complete Street Policy Vision (May 2012)
The City of Saratoga Springs Complete Streets Policy will encourage the development of a complete streets
network throughout the City to create a more balanced transportation system. The Policy shall be consistent
with and assist in achieving the goals and recommendations set forth in the City’s Comprehensive Plan and
other policy documents. The Policy shall ensure new and updated public and private projects are planned,
designed, maintained and operated to enable safer, comfortable and convenient travel to the greatest extent
possible for users of all abilities including pedestrians, bicyclists, motorists and transit riders.
This checklist is intended to assist the City in achieving its vision for complete streets.
